Output 76df8825a3fe30e4c9bff027ec06fdec5da50634e85e6fd8ba0a532fdcd72724:0

value
17062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ac89f25a915eb362357d86293e477533e56f4af1 OP_EQUAL
address
3HRKQF3XiL2iJNHePLPRuHVPGsn8YX74Tb
transaction
76df8825a3fe30e4c9bff027ec06fdec5da50634e85e6fd8ba0a532fdcd72724
spent
true